    My Elmer and Friend of many years, succumbed to age related illness and passed on 12-18-2013.
    Wally was a Captain in the Air Force and served in Korea during the conflict in the 50's as a flight Surgeon.
    his call was w6mde during that time and he also participated in MARS for contacts to and from The states and the war zone.
    from the late 50's thru the 70's he lived in California, was a Family Practioner and true to his call sign a Medical Doctor Emergency. He also had a nice glow in the dark Collins S Line.
    later he moved to Washington State became ke7az and resumed some of his previous ham activities. for the last 4-5 years with his health failing he gave up his radio past time.
